Abstract

Data center energy consumption modeling is the basis for realizing efficient power management and participating in the integration of power systems. However, the existing static modeling methods are difficult to analyze the problem of real-time energy consumption and heat-transfer characteristics of the data center. To solve the aforementioned problems, a dynamic coupled energy consumption model (DCEC) including IT device and cooling device based on Matlab/Simulink is proposed in this paper. Taking a real data center composed of 1000 servers as an example, the simulation is carried out to validate the effectiveness of the DCEC model.
